Can GeForce GTX 1060 run Taikunda?

Poor

The GeForce GTX 1060 struggles with Taikunda at 1080p High (estimated 14 FPS). A more powerful GPU is recommended for this game.

About

To achieve optimal performance in this strategy game, a high-end GPU such as the RTX 4070 Ti or RX 7800 XT is recommended. These graphics cards will ensure smooth gameplay, particularly during the game's more visually demanding moments, like naval battles or expansive city-building sequences. While the minimum requirement is quite high for an indie title, this suggests that the game features rich graphics and complex mechanics that can leverage modern hardware.

For those with mid-range GPUs, like the RTX 3060 or RX 6700 XT, expect to run the game comfortably at 1080p resolution on medium settings. This should provide a good balance between visuals and performance, allowing for a solid gameplay experience without major hiccups. If you're on older hardware, it may be necessary to lower settings significantly or target lower resolutions to maintain playability, as the game's requirements lean towards demanding specs.
